About Bobby Charlton
This Manchester United legend and 1966 World Cup winner remains one of only three Englishmen to claim the Ballon d'Or, his thunderous long-range strikes the stuff of goalkeeping nightmares. A survivor of the Munich air disaster who went on to become football royalty, Sir Bobby proved you could dominate midfield while collecting just two yellow cards across his entire career—a gentleman in a sport not known for them.
